    Accommodation Options: Where You'll Be Sleeping

    Let's talk about where you'll be laying your head after a long day of sports and fun! iSports Resort McKinney offers a range of accommodation options to suit different needs and budgets. From standard hotel rooms to spacious suites and private villas, there's something for everyone. The standard hotel rooms are generally described as clean and comfortable, although some guests have found them to be a bit basic in terms of decor and amenities. They typically include a king-size bed or two queen beds, a private bathroom, a TV, and a mini-fridge. These rooms are a good option for solo travelers or couples who are looking for a simple and affordable place to stay. If you're traveling with a family or a larger group, you might want to consider upgrading to a suite. The suites offer more space and additional amenities, such as a separate living area, a kitchenette, and a balcony or patio. Some suites also have multiple bedrooms and bathrooms, making them ideal for families or groups who want to stay together. For the ultimate in luxury and privacy, you can opt for one of the resort's private villas. The villas are typically located in a secluded area of the property and offer a range of exclusive amenities, such as a private pool, a hot tub, and a fully equipped kitchen. They're a great option for families or groups who want to enjoy a more independent and self-sufficient vacation. Regardless of which accommodation option you choose, you can expect to find clean and comfortable rooms, friendly service, and convenient access to all of the resort's facilities and activities. However, it's important to note that the prices can vary depending on the season and the availability, so it's always a good idea to book in advance, especially if you're planning to travel during peak season.

    Activities and Amenities: More Than Just Sports

    Okay, so the name is iSports Resort McKinney, but don't let that fool you into thinking it's just about sports! While sports are definitely a major focus, the resort offers a wide range of activities and amenities to keep everyone entertained, whether they're athletes or not. Let's start with the sports. As you might expect, the resort boasts top-notch facilities for a variety of sports, including swimming, tennis, soccer, basketball, volleyball, and more. There are multiple pools, indoor and outdoor courts, and well-maintained fields. The resort also offers a variety of training programs and coaching sessions for athletes of all levels. If you're looking to improve your skills or just get a good workout, you'll find plenty of opportunities here. But what about those who aren't so athletically inclined? Don't worry, there's plenty for you too! The aquatics center is a major draw, with its multiple pools, slides, and splash pads. It's the perfect place to cool off and have some fun on a hot day. The resort also has a fitness center, a spa, and a game room. You can relax and unwind with a massage, get a workout in at the gym, or challenge your friends to a game of pool or ping-pong. For the little ones, there's a kids' club with supervised activities and games. Parents can drop off their kids and enjoy some free time while the kids have fun in a safe and engaging environment. The resort also hosts a variety of events and activities throughout the year, such as live music, movie nights, and holiday celebrations. There's always something going on to keep you entertained. And let's not forget the dining options. The resort has a few restaurants and cafes, serving a variety of cuisines. While some reviewers have found the food to be a bit overpriced, the convenience of having on-site dining options is definitely a plus. Overall, iSports Resort McKinney offers a comprehensive range of activities and amenities that cater to a wide range of interests and ages. Whether you're a sports enthusiast or just looking for a fun and relaxing getaway, you'll find plenty to keep you entertained.
